THE POLITICS OF MEANING

by | Read by Michael Lerner

Contemporary Culture • 3 hrs. • Abridged • © 1996

Lerner, once described by the Washington Post as the guru of the Clinton White House presents his progressive vision of what America should be: The politics of meaning is the opposite of current, market-driven, politics. Lerner reads like someone who is part activist and part intellectual. (He has two Ph.D.'s). He narrates with fervor--which sometimes makes for a fast pace. At the same time, difficult locutions flow easily. While his voice isn't great, it's useful to have a true believer reading this radical and sometimes controversial work. M.L.C. ©AudioFile, Portland, Maine [Published: JUN/JUL 99]
